Raid控制器出现故障导致raid失效
突然断电导致raid信息故障
Raid5一块硬盘出错,系统管理员未及时更换硬盘的情况下另一块硬盘出错导致raid5失效。
下面介绍服务器磁盘阵列中raid1、raid0、raid5三种raid形式出现故障时的数据恢复思路和方法。
1raid1阵列数据恢复
·· Raid1是所有raid阵列中最为简单的一种阵列形式,raid1中两块硬盘互为镜像,所有数据都是完全一样的。如果因为raid控制器故障或者raid信息出错导致raid1磁盘阵列数据无法访问,只需要将两块硬盘中的其中一块硬盘从服务器上拆卸下来后作为单独的硬盘挂载到计算机上即可读取数据。
·· 如果raid1中其中一块硬盘出现故障时是不会影响服务器的正常运行的,此时需要将故障硬盘更换为正常硬盘即可。如果服务器一块硬盘故障时未能及时更换硬盘另一块硬盘也出现故障,则raid1磁盘阵列失效。此时想要进行数据恢复需要利用后出现故障的那一块硬盘进行数据恢复即可。
2raid0磁盘阵列数据恢复思路
·· Raid0是所有磁盘阵列中最脆弱的磁盘阵列形式,raid0磁盘阵列没有任何冗余性能,阵列中只要有一块硬盘故障则服务器数据就会丢失,所以是一个风险极大的阵列形式。通过下图可以看出,raid0的数据是分布到每一块磁盘上的,如果服务器中任何一块硬盘出现故障都会导致服务器的数据不完整。
·· 对于raid0磁盘阵列的数据恢复要求数据恢复工程师对阵列中的所有数据进行重组,又由于raid0阵列已不可用,所以只能将硬盘从raid控制器中取出来作为单块硬盘进行分析和数据恢复。
如上图所示,对于单块硬盘1来说,其中的数据为A/E/I/M,硬盘2中的数据为B/F/J/N,都只是部分数据,只有把阵列中的所有硬盘数据按照A/B/C/D/E/F/G/H····这样的顺序拼接好,才能真正恢复raid0阵列中的数据。
·· 那么应该怎么按照顺序拼接这raid0阵列中的所有硬盘数据呢,这里需要注意两个因素,一个是raid0磁盘阵列中每个数据块的大小,也就是A或者B这些数据块所占用的扇区数;另一个因素是raid0阵列中的硬盘排列顺序,也就是说需要确定哪一块硬盘是阵列中的第一块硬盘,哪一块是第二块、第三块····
·· 以上图中的raid0磁盘阵列为例,我们假设数据块的大小为16个扇区,硬盘的顺序就以图中的为例,那么我们在进行数据恢复时只需要在硬盘1中提取0~15扇区的信息,再到硬盘2中提取0~15扇区信息,再到硬盘3中提取0~15个扇区的信息,再到硬盘4中提取0~15个扇区的信息,再返回到硬盘1中提取16~31扇区的信息····以此类推,就可以将这个raid0阵列里的所有数据提取出来了。
3raid5磁盘阵列数据恢复原理
·· Raid5阵列中数据的分布与raid0阵列类似,与之不同的是raid5中每个平行的数据块中总有一个数据块是校验块,如下图中的p1/p2/p3/p4。Raid5支持在一块硬盘掉线的情况下保证数据的正常访问,但是如果有两块或者两块以上的硬盘同时离线,阵列便会失效,需要对磁盘阵列进行数据重组了。Raid5的数据重组方式与raid0也是相同的,只需要将硬盘中的数据按照顺序拼接好即可
·· 由于raid5阵列中的每一块硬盘中都有校验信息,所以分析raid5阵列时需要比raid0阵列多分析一个校验块的位置和方向。也就是说raid5阵列分析有3个因素,分别是硬盘排列顺序、每个数据块所占的扇区数、阵列中每个数据块的大小。
·· 以上图中的raid5阵列为例,假设该raid5阵列的数据块大小为32个扇区,盘序如图所示,那么在提取数据时只需要按照从1~4的顺序分别提取0~31扇区的信息(硬盘4中0~31扇区的信息为校验块,跳过不取),然后再返回到硬盘1中提取32~63扇区信息,以此类推,即可把所有提取出来的数据组成一个完整的raid5阵列镜像文件。手机服务器恢复的具体步骤:
1、把手机关机重启、路由器复位,然后重新连接无线网络。
2、请确认路由器的传输带宽(支持80211n的路由器支持的带宽为40mhz,建议设置为20mhz),再次确认路由器网络是否正常。
3、确认路由器中是否设置了IP地址过滤/MAC地址过滤。
4、如果仍然不能WLAN上网,建议尝试使用静态IP。方式:设定-(连接)-WLAN-选择一个无线热点-显示高级选项-打钩-向下滑动屏幕-IP设定-静止-IP地址/网关。
5、连接其他路由器尝试。
6、备份手机重要数据后恢复出厂设置尝试。
服务器硬盘出现问题时处理方法
服务器在使用过程中多多少少会出现一些问题,遭受攻击是一方面,硬件方面出现问题也是一个方面,当企业面对这样的问题时改做出怎么样的恢复工作了。服务器一旦故障发生,其硬盘数据将遭受很大的影响,其中最常见的就是数据丢失,这给各大企业带来了严重的数据灾难。那么,当服务器出现故障时,怎么实现服务器硬盘数据恢复呢下面一起跟我来看一下!
服务器硬盘数据恢复
硬盘数据恢复是在硬盘发生故障而不能读取数据,或是人为 *** 作失误及病毒侵袭造成硬盘分区或是数据丢失,使用专门的设备或是硬盘数据恢复软件和技术手段将数据从硬盘上恢复出来的服务。
首先我们要知道,造成服务器硬盘数据丢失的原因有很多,其中有病毒和黑客入侵、误 *** 作、软件”打架“等多种原因,针对不同的'原因,我们要做出相应的解决方案才能对数据进行快速有效的恢复。
如果是RAID阵列发生了故障,譬如RAID1、RAID2、乃至RAID10都发生了错误的同步 *** 作,这样的数据恢复我们需要借助专业人士例如专业维修工人等的帮助,因此其中涉及到各种代码的重置与重组,一般人是完成不了的。
如果是硬件受到了损坏,我们就要根据服务器的品牌进行专业的恢复,遗憾的是,我们还是不能单人进行 *** 作,需要寄回相应的厂家在无尘等条件下进行 *** 作,如果能有专业的 *** 作场所,可以请专业人士前来进行现场 *** 作,但是还是要根据硬件的要求来进行,不可草草了事。
硬盘恢复注意事项
首先,服务器发生数据故障与普通硬盘数据故障不同,不能交给技术不成熟的人进行恢复工作,由于服务器数据更加复杂和庞大,因此每一步都要谨慎 *** 作,光是靠“背书”来完成 *** 作是不可行的。
其次,我们不要自己在网上各大论坛中搜索服务器数据恢复的方法,要知道,不同的服务器故障有着大不一样的处理方法,如果你不是具备了一双专业人士才有的眼睛,一般来说是根本没有办法判断出故障原因的,更别说恢复数据了。这种二次 *** 作的失误,最后将直接导致数据再也没办法完全恢复!
由于服务器有着它的特殊性,当服务器出现问题的时候需要专业的人员进行快速处理,如果您的选择托管服务器,那么数据中心的工作人员会做好这方面的防护,如果是自建数据数据中心,就需要请专人进行维护,确保企业信息的安全。
;爱特数据恢复为你解答:因为服务器raid本身存储和处理的信息很复杂,专业技术型比较强,所以如果你不是专业人员最好不要自己来处理。一般来说,服务器raid卡损坏,对里面存储的数据影响不是很大,所以里面的数据还是可以恢复的。之所以能恢复,就是因为RAID是把数据和相对应的奇偶校验信息存储到组成RAID的各个磁盘上,并且奇偶校验信息和相对应的数据分别存储于不同的磁盘上,其中任意N-1块磁盘上都存储完整的数据,也就是说有相当于一块磁盘容量的空间用于存储奇偶校验信息。 所以当RAID的一个磁盘发生损坏后,是不会影响数据的完整性,也就有利于数据的完整恢复,所以对于这样的数据恢复,可以找爱特数据恢复帮你来解决。十五年的服务器数据恢复检验,你出现的这样的问题是可以解决的。希望帮到你。欢迎分享,转载请注明来源:内存溢出
评论列表(0条)